A few links posted to the parenting section of the forum I hang out on got me into some parenting blogs. Parent Hacks seems full of good, varied ideas (how to keep a toddler walking when he begs to be carried), and points to lots of other blogs on similar topics. I hadn't read Moxie before, and I was impressed by her commenters' thoughts on helping your child have a happy childhood. From Menita on this: "I had a very happy early childhood, and then it all went to hell (really, HELL) in a handbasket, so this is on my mind quite a bit. I'd just add 'respectful playfulness' to what Moxie and Sandra wrote. What I mean by that is joining in on their interests and games on their own terms. It seems to me that this validates their ideas, it makes my daughter tremendously happy when she feels she is in charge of the games, and that I enjoy playing whatever she comes up with (and the thing is, I do). It means giving up thinking about what it is you are doing and submerging yourself in their point of view for a while. And it's pretty cool."
